topography vocabulary words
| Question | Answer |
|---|---|
| topograhy | the shape of the land |
| elevation | the hieght abouve sea level of a point on earths surface |
| relief | the difference in elevation between the highest and the lowest |
| plain | a landform made up of nearly flat or gently rolling land with low relief |
| mountain | a landform with high elevation and high relief |
| plateau | a landform that has high elevation and a more or less level surface |
| map | a flat model of all or part of earths surface as seen from above |
